Dr. Judy Tung Appointed to Chair of the Department of Medicine at NYP/LMH

Dr. Judy Tung

Judy Tung, M.D., will be joining NewYork-Presbyterian/Lower Manhattan Hospital (NYP/LMH) to serve as Chair of the Department of Medicine as of January 2016. Dr. Tung has served as the Director of Weill Cornell Internal Medicine Associates (WCIMA) at NewYork-Presbyterian Hospital/Weill Cornell Medical Center since 2009, where she has also been a faculty member since 2001. She has also served as Acting Chief of the Division of Internal Medicine since 2009 and will remain Section Chief of Ambulatory Medicine within the new Division of General Internal Medicine. Dr. Tung has held many other leadership positions at Weill Cornell, including Associate Chair of Educational Affairs, Associate Director of the Internal Medicine Residency and Director of the Primary Care Residency.

A leading expert in internal medicine and primary care, Dr. Tung also specializes in women's health. She obtained her M.D. from the Albert Einstein College of Medicine of Yeshiva University in 1997 and completed her Internal Medicine residency training at the University of California, San Francisco in 2000. She served one year as a Chief Resident in Primary Care Internal Medicine at New York University. At NYP/Weill Cornell, Dr. Tung received a J. James Smith Teacher of the Year Award and a Primary Care Teaching Excellence Award.
